Quick response to service and repair calls is critical for customer satisfaction. Using Intuit Field Service Management you have the ability to see where your techs are and use that information to dispatch work orders in real-time to the “best” technician. Depending on the scenario, “best” may be determined simply as the closest technician to the customer address. As well, “FSM” lets you view only those techs with the necessary skills, and to see which techs are already busy and which are available for a service/repair/installation call.
Inside your Field Service Management there are two different ways for the office to know where the technicians are located. In both scenarios, the technician is a “login user” with the Field Service Management mobile app installed on a supported smart phone or tablet device.
